NOW, THEREFORE, BE IT RESOLVED by the Board of Commissioners of Salt Lake City that the citizens of Salt Lake City.be and they are z hereby requested to aid said city and all civic groups in their at- tempt to preserve the trees located in our water sheds. This can best be done by the private individual and citizen determining from 1 all tree senders before a purchase is made that the tree purchased was hatvested in accordance with Federal or State regulation or carries a Federal or State tree tag and by refusing to purchase any tree which is not cut pursuant to Federal State or city regulation. The public is further urged to cooperate with the Utah State Exten- sion Service, the School of Forestry, United States Forest Service, Utah State Agricultural College and the Chamber of Commerce in all respects performing such service designed to preserve Utah water sheds and the trees located therei .
